      Abstract

      Background: Retention of fetal membranes (RFM) is well described in draft breeds, whereas data on light breed mares remains limited and inconsistent.

      Aims/objectives: This retrospective study aimed to describe the frequency, associated factors, treatments, and consequences of RFM in light breed mares hospitalized for attended parturition.

      Methods: Medical records of 321 light breed mares hospitalized for attended parturition at the Veterinary Teaching Hospital, University of Bologna, were retrospectively reviewed. Data collected included: breed, previous history of RFM, age, parity, assisted reproductive techniques, gestation length, type of pregnancy (normal/high-risk), use of NSAIDs, type of parturition (eutocic/dystocic), partial or complete RFM, postpartum complications and treatments.

      Results: Mares were divided into Control (C; 267/321 mares, 83%) and Retention (R; 54/321 mares, 17%) groups based on whether RFM occurred after parturition. The frequency of RFM was significantly higher after dystocia (24/63 mares, 38%) than after normal parturition (30/258 mares, 12%) (p < 0.00001). Postpartum metritis was significantly more frequent in the R group (32/54, 59%) compared with the C group (7/267, 7%) (p < 0.00001). Other parameters were not statistically significant. Sixty-five percent of mares were successfully treated with IV oxytocin and uterine lavages. Other postpartum complications included endotoxemia, laminitis, reproductive tract trauma, and gastrointestinal disorders, with all mares achieving full recovery. Conclusion: In the study population, RFM was associated with dystocia and postpartum metritis. Other contributing factors, such as electrolyte imbalances, warrant additional investigation to better clarify the multifactorial nature of this condition.
